جدول المحتويات:

ضوء الذيل الذكي: 3 خطوات
ضوء الذيل الذكي: 3 خطوات

فيديو: ضوء الذيل الذكي: 3 خطوات

فيديو: ضوء الذيل الذكي: 3 خطوات
فيديو: الضوء وحاسة البصر _ علوم الصف الرابع المنهج الجديد 2022 _ المفهوم التالت . 2024, يوليو
Anonim
ضوء الذيل الذكي
ضوء الذيل الذكي

منذ بعض الوقت توقف الضوء الخلفي لدراجتي عن العمل. عندما فتحته ، كان هناك ثنائي الفينيل متعدد الكلور صغير به بعض الأجهزة الإلكترونية ومصباح LED. كانت المشكلة هي مفتاح زر الضغط الذي لا يعمل. كان بإمكاني استبدال المفتاح لكن شيئًا ما حول هذا التصميم أزعجني. النقطة المهمة هي أن المصباح الخلفي يعمل بالبطارية وبمجرد تشغيله ، يظل مضاءً حتى تقوم بإيقاف تشغيله أو عندما يتم استنزاف البطاريات.

نظرًا لأنني أهتم بالبيئة ، فقد أردت حلاً لا يستنزف بطارياتي إذا نسيت إطفاء المصباح الخلفي. لذلك ولد مشروع جديد.

يحتوي مصباح الذيل الذكي هذا على 3 وظائف رئيسية:

  1. قم بتشغيل أو إيقاف تشغيل مؤشر LED عند الضغط على زر الدفع.
  2. احتفظ بمصباح LED أثناء تحرك الدراجة وأوقف تشغيله بعد 10 دقائق إذا لم تعد الدراجة تتحرك.
  3. قم بإيقاف تشغيل مؤشر LED عندما ينخفض جهد البطارية عن 2.1 فولت.

بالنسبة لهذا المشروع ، أعدت استخدام مفتاح إمالة من مشروع Tea Light Clone الذي أعدت منه أيضًا استخدام بعض البرامج لهذا المشروع.

كما هو الحال دائمًا ، قمت ببناء هذا المشروع حول وحدة التحكم الصغيرة المفضلة لدي ، وهي PIC ، باستخدام لغة البرمجة JAL.

الخطوة 1: المكونات المطلوبة

المكونات المطلوبة
المكونات المطلوبة

تحتاج إلى المكونات التالية لهذا المشروع:

  • قطعة من اللوح
  • متحكم PIC 12F615
  • مقبس IC ذو 8 سنون
  • مكثف 100 nF
  • المقاومات: 2 * 10 كيلو ، 1 * 100 أوم
  • LED كهرماني عالي السطوع أو أحمر LED
  • زر تشغيل / إيقاف
  • مفتاح الإمالة

انظر إلى الرسم التخطيطي حول كيفية توصيل المكونات.

الخطوة الثانية: تصميم وبناء الإلكترونيات

ت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ات
تصميم وبناء الإلكترونيات

يتراوح نطاق جهد التشغيل للموافقة المسبقة عن علم بين 2 فولت و 5.5 فولت مما يجعلها مناسبة لاستخدام بطاريتين AAA كمصدر للطاقة. يجب أن يكون التصميم منخفض الطاقة بحيث يكون مفتاح الإمالة نشطًا فقط عند تشغيل الجهاز بجعل السن 3 من PIC منخفضًا أثناء التشغيل.

في التصميم الأصلي ، كان التيار من خلال LED 20 مللي أمبير وهو مرتفع جدًا بالنسبة لمصباح LED عالي السطوع ولا حاجة إليه. من أجل توفير البطاريات ، يستخدم هذا التصميم تيارًا قدره 10 مللي أمبير لمصباح LED.

نظرًا لوضع PIC في وضع السكون عندما يكون غير نشط ، يتم توصيل مفتاح زر الضغط برقم PIN للمقاطعة الخاص بـ PIC لإيقاظه من السكون. في وضع السكون ، لا تستخدم الموافقة المسبقة عن علم أي طاقة تقريبًا.

تم صنع الدائرة على لوح تجارب تم تركيبه بشكل جيد في السكن الموجود لمصباح الذيل. في الصورة يمكنك أن ترى كيف تم إعداد اللوحة وكيف تناسبها في السكن.

الخطوة 3: البرنامج

كما ذكرنا سابقًا ، تمت كتابة البرنامج لـ PIC12F615 باستخدام لغة البرمجة JAL. يقوم البرنامج ببعض المهام:

  • قم بتهيئة الموافقة المسبقة عن علم ووضعها في وضع السكون بعد تشغيل الطاقة.
  • الاستيقاظ من السكون عند الضغط على زر الضغط وتشغيل مؤشر LED. ارجع إلى النوم إذا تم الضغط على زر الدفع مرة أخرى. يتم تنشيط التنبيه بواسطة المقاطعة الخارجية للموافقة المسبقة عن علم التي يتصل بها زر الضغط.
  • عند الاستيقاظ ، قم بتمكين مفتاح الإمالة وراقب ما إذا كان مفتاح الإمالة نشطًا بسبب الحركة. إذا لم يتم اكتشاف أي حركة لمدة 10 دقائق ، يتم إيقاف تشغيل مؤشر LED ، ويتم تعطيل مفتاح الإمالة ويتم إعادة PIC إلى وضع السكون.
  • عند الاستيقاظ ، قم بقياس جهد البطاريات وإذا انخفض إلى أقل من 2.1 فولت ، يتم إيقاف تشغيل مؤشر LED ، ويتم تعطيل مفتاح الإمالة ويتم إعادة PIC إلى وضع السكون.

في البداية ، تم تصميم برنامج الكشف عن الحركة باستخدام ميزة Interrupt On Change (IOC) الخاصة بالموافقة المسبقة عن علم ولكن ذلك لم يعمل بشكل جيد. بدلاً من ذلك ، يتم الآن استقصاء المفتاح كل 100 دولار لتحديد ما إذا كان قد تم تنشيطه أم لا. يتم قياس جهد الإمداد باستخدام المحول التناظري إلى الرقمي المدمج الذي يأخذ عينات جهد الإمداد كل 20 مللي ثانية.

تم إرفاق ملف مصدر JAL وملف Intel Hex لبرمجة الموافقة المسبقة عن علم. إذا كنت مهتمًا باستخدام متحكم الموافقة المسبقة عن علم مع JAL - لغة برمجة تشبه باسكال - قم بزيارة موقع JAL.

استمتع ببناء مشروعك الخاص وتطلع إلى ردود أفعالك والتطبيقات البديلة.

موصى به: